Understanding API Security in Digital Transformation
In the epoch of digital transformation, APIs serve as the backbone for connecting disparate systems, facilitating seamless communication, and enabling businesses to innovate rapidly. However, the integration of APIs into business processes has introduced myriad security challenges. API security in digital transformation becomes paramount as it ensures that sensitive data is adequately protected while guaranteeing the reliability and integrity of the services provided. The increasing sophistication of cyber threats further necessitates robust API security to thwart potential breaches that could have severe consequences for enterprises.
Read Now : Applications Of Semantic Indexing Algorithms
API security in digital transformation involves implementing a comprehensive strategy that encompasses authentication, authorization, and encryption. Authentication ensures that only verified users can access the APIs, while authorization determines user permissions. Encryption safeguards data in transit, adding an extra layer of protection against interception by unauthorized entities. Additionally, continuous monitoring and regular security audits are essential components of a sound API security framework, allowing organizations to identify and mitigate vulnerabilities promptly. This proactive approach not only safeguards data but also builds trust among stakeholders and clients.
As businesses continue to embrace digital transformation, investing in effective API security mechanisms becomes indispensable. Organizations must navigate the complexities of securing APIs in dynamic environments, ensuring compliance with industry regulations and standards. By prioritizing API security in digital transformation, companies can enable secure and efficient interactions across digital ecosystems, fostering innovation and enhancing operational efficiency.
Key Components of API Security in Digital Transformation
1. Authentication and Authorization: Central to ensuring api security in digital transformation, these processes verify user identities and manage access control, ensuring that only authorized personnel can interact with critical systems.
2. Encryption: Crucial for protecting data confidentiality, encryption plays a pivotal role in api security in digital transformation by safeguarding information during transmission and preventing unauthorized access.
3. Threat Detection: Implementing mechanisms for real-time threat detection is a cornerstone of api security in digital transformation, enabling organizations to identify and respond to potential vulnerabilities swiftly.
4. Regular Auditing: Conducting periodic security audits is vital for maintaining api security in digital transformation, ensuring compliance with industry standards and identifying areas for improvement.
5. API Gateway Utilization: Leveraging API gateways helps manage traffic and enforce security protocols, playing a significant role in maintaining api security in digital transformation by centralizing access control and monitoring.
Challenges in API Security in Digital Transformation
API security in digital transformation presents several challenges that organizations must navigate to ensure a secure environment. As APIs become increasingly integral to digital solutions, the attack surface expands, making it imperative for companies to adopt comprehensive security measures. One major challenge is the sheer volume of API calls, which necessitates scalable and robust security systems to manage the influx effectively. Additionally, the continuous evolution of cyber threats requires organizations to stay vigilant, adapt security protocols accordingly, and invest in state-of-the-art technologies.
Another significant hurdle in achieving API security in digital transformation is the often complex nature of integrating new security measures into existing systems. Companies must balance between implementing cutting-edge security solutions and maintaining operational efficiency. This integration may involve substantial changes to existing workflows and systems, necessitating meticulous planning and execution. To address these challenges, continuous collaboration between IT and security teams is essential, ensuring the alignment of security initiatives with overall business objectives.
Strategies for Enhancing API Security in Digital Transformation
Best Practices for Securing APIs
1. Use Strong Authentication Protocols: Implement OAuth and OpenID Connect to enhance api security in digital transformation by ensuring secure user authentication.
2. Regular Security Assessments: Conduct frequent vulnerability assessments and penetration testing to ensure api security in digital transformation is robust and up-to-date.
3. Rate Limiting: Apply rate limiting to restrict API request rates and prevent abuse, which is an integral aspect of api security in digital transformation.
4. Comprehensive Logging and Monitoring: Implement detailed logging and active monitoring systems to detect anomalies in real-time, bolstering api security in digital transformation.
5. Data Tokenization: Tokenize sensitive data before it passes through APIs, contributing to enhanced api security in digital transformation.
Read Now : “low-carbon Economic Development Plans”
6. IP Whitelisting: Restrict IP ranges that can call APIs, serving as an effective control measure in api security in digital transformation.
7. Secure API Gateway Deployment: Deploying secure API gateways is fundamental to controlling and protecting API traffic, crucial to api security in digital transformation.
8. Continuous Education and Training: Develop ongoing training programs for developers and IT staff to keep api security in digital transformation knowledge current and effective.
9. Adopt Zero Trust Architecture: Implement a Zero Trust approach that assumes no user or system is automatically trusted, reinforcing api security in digital transformation.
10. Use Web Application Firewalls (WAFs): Integrate WAFs to provide another layer of protection against common web-based attacks, vital for maintaining api security in digital transformation.
Implementing Advanced Measures for API Protection
The necessity of rigorous APIsecurityin digital transformation demands the adoption of advanced protective measures. Employing machine learning algorithms for anomaly detection can greatly enhance security systems, enabling faster response to potential threats. These systems analyze patterns and provide insights that traditional methods may overlook, offering an unprecedented level of protection.
Furthermore, implementing blockchain technology could revolutionize API security in digital transformation. Its decentralized nature and immutable ledgers ensure that data integrity is maintained, making unauthorized alterations nearly impossible. Additionally, collaboration with cybersecurity experts and investing in security infrastructure is crucial for maintaining robust API defenses. Security frameworks must be adaptable, allowing for swift updates in response to emerging threats. By leveraging these innovative strategies, organizations can augment their API security measures, paving the way for secure digital transformation.
Future Directions in API Security for Digital Transformation
Innovations in API Security Technologies
The future of API security in digital transformation is poised to witness significant innovations. One promising area is the development of artificial intelligence-driven security systems. These systems enhance API security by providing predictive insights and automating threat detection processes. By incorporating AI, organizations can anticipate potential attacks and deploy proactive measures, thereby reinforcing their defense mechanisms.
Another potential advancement lies in the integration of distributed ledger technologies. As businesses explore blockchain for securing transactions and data exchanges, its application in API security becomes a compelling proposal. Blockchain’s inherent characteristics of transparency and immutability could redefine how data integrity in API communications is ensured. These innovations, coupled with ongoing research and development efforts, suggest a future where API security in digital transformation is not only maintained but significantly enhanced. Embracing such technologies will enable businesses to stay resilient against ever-evolving cyber threats.
Summary of API Security in Digital Transformation
As companies increasingly leverage digital solutions, ensuring comprehensive API security is indispensable. APIs underpin the connectivity needed for digital transformation, facilitating interactions across various platforms and systems. However, this connectivity also presents vulnerabilities that must be addressed through robust security measures, including securing communication channels and protecting data integrity.
API security in digital transformation requires organizations to maintain a delicate balance between embracing innovative technologies and safeguarding their infrastructures. Strategies like real-time monitoring, continuous training, and adopting zero trust principles are vital in reinforcing security postures. By prioritizing these elements, companies can confidently navigate their digital transformation journeys, reaping the benefits of innovation while safeguarding their digital assets from potential threats. In doing so, they not only protect their interests but also foster trust with their partners and customers, essential for sustained success in the digital age.